The Deputy Director of the Department of Epidemiology and the Fight against Communicable Diseases at the Moroccan Ministry of Health, Dr. Abderrahmane Ben Mamoun, has revealed that “more than 600,000 Moroccans are Drug Users”.

According to Dr. Ben Mamoun, from the aforementioned number, 12000 to 16000 Moroccans would be addicted to hard drugs, namely heroin and cocaine.

Dr. Ben Mamoun said that this number is continually increasing, especially that Morocco lacks specialized staff and a good health infrastructure.

According to Dr. Ben Mamoun, statistics show that the northern region of Morocco is the most affected by drug addiction.
